Markus Reitböck 0019739095 TechDraw: use CMake to generate precompiled headers on all platforms
"Professional CMake" book suggest the following:

"Targets should build successfully with or without compiler support for precompiled headers. It
 should be considered an optimization, not a requirement. In particular, do not explicitly include a
 precompile header (e.g. stdafx.h) in the source code, let CMake force-include an automatically
 generated precompile header on the compiler command line instead. This is more portable across
 the major compilers and is likely to be easier to maintain. It will also avoid warnings being
 generated from certain code checking tools like iwyu (include what you use)."

Therefore, removed the "#include <PreCompiled.h>" from sources, also
there is no need for the "#ifdef _PreComp_" anymore

bool ViewProviderProjGroupItem::onDelete(const std::vector<std::string> &)
{
// we cannot delete the anchor view, thus check if the item is the front item
// we also cannot delete if the item has a section or detail view
QString bodyMessage;
QTextStream bodyMessageStream(&bodyMessage);
bool isAnchor = false;
// get the item and group
TechDraw::DrawProjGroupItem* dpgi = getObject();
TechDraw::DrawProjGroup* dpg = dpgi->getPGroup();
// check if it is the anchor projection
if (dpg && (dpg->getAnchor() == dpgi))
isAnchor = true;
// get child views
auto viewSection = dpgi->getSectionRefs();
auto viewDetail = dpgi->getDetailRefs();
auto viewLeader = dpgi->getLeaders();
if (isAnchor)
{
// generate dialog
bodyMessageStream << qApp->translate("Std_Delete",
"You cannot delete the anchor view of a projection group.");
QMessageBox::warning(Gui::getMainWindow(),
qApp->translate("Std_Delete", "Object dependencies"), bodyMessage,
QMessageBox::Ok);
// don't allow one to delete
return false;
}
else if (!viewSection.empty()) {
bodyMessageStream << qApp->translate("Std_Delete",
"You cannot delete this view because it has a section view that would become broken.");
QMessageBox::warning(Gui::getMainWindow(),
qApp->translate("Std_Delete", "Object dependencies"), bodyMessage,
QMessageBox::Ok);
return false;
}
else if (!viewDetail.empty()) {
bodyMessageStream << qApp->translate("Std_Delete",
"You cannot delete this view because it has a detail view that would become broken.");
QMessageBox::warning(Gui::getMainWindow(),
qApp->translate("Std_Delete", "Object dependencies"), bodyMessage,
QMessageBox::Ok);
return false;
}
else if (!viewLeader.empty()) {
bodyMessageStream << qApp->translate("Std_Delete",
"You cannot delete this view because it has a leader line that would become broken.");
QMessageBox::warning(Gui::getMainWindow(),
qApp->translate("Std_Delete", "Object dependencies"), bodyMessage,
QMessageBox::Ok);
return false;
}
else {
return true;
}
}
